What is the minimum deposit at an online casino?
The minimum deposit at an online casino is the lowest amount you can add to your account in a single transaction. Most casinos set minimums between £5 and £20, though some specifically market themselves as minimum deposit casinos with thresholds as low as £1 or £5.
Why minimums vary
Payment processing costs mean casinos can’t profitably process extremely small transactions with some methods. Cards and e-wallets have lower processing overhead than bank transfers, which is why card minimums are often lower. Some casinos raise minimums on bonus-qualifying deposits to ensure players are committing meaningful funds.
Welcome bonus minimum deposit
Welcome bonuses often have their own minimum deposit requirement, separate from the general account minimum. A casino might have a £5 minimum deposit for regular play but require a £20 minimum to qualify for the welcome bonus. Check the bonus terms specifically — the welcome bonus minimum is the relevant threshold when you’re making your first deposit to claim a sign-up offer.
